Why a new approach to employee engagement is essential for the innovation for sustained success
Competitive pressures and the pace of change make it essential for you to create a responsive and adaptable organisation. You are well aware that failure to manage change may precipitate the ultimate demise of your business and so you will not be surprised that innovation is another of the 5 essential capabilities of sustainability. Innovation is once again a people dependent activity, and thus is impossible to deliver if you have disengaged employees. Furthermore, you are only deluding yourself if you think that it is something that can be introduced top-down. Nor should it be entirely a management responsibility, because as managers you are:
Thus any effort to dictate or control innovation on your part can be counter-productive, and stifle the employee engagement essential for creativity and innovation. Thus here too it is reasonable to suggest that employee disengagement is likely to diminish creativity and innovation and increase your risk of failure or, at best, inhibit your longer-term sustained success.
